What is EMV L1 Contactless Card Analog ?

An EMVCo certified test tool is provided in the Contactless test Station to perform conformance test of contactless smartcards and NFC enabled mobile phones from an analog standpoint. The EMVCo (Europay-Mastercard-Visa & Co) is an organisation made of the biggest payment operators in the world. It aims at allowing global interoperability. For test purposes, EMVCo has defined Level 1 and Level 2. Level 1 is focusing on the 'low level' concerns : analog side, and protocol. Whereas Level 2 concentrates on the application layer (the good execution of a debit/credit transaction for example). Level 1 test specifications are common to all EMVCo members. Level 2, passed the 'entry point' layers, define specific test methods for each payment operators. We focuse on EMV Level 1 testing, but certainly can recommend selected partners for Level 2 testing tasks. NI through its acquisition of Micropross is a certified provider of EMV L1 Contactless Analog PICC test benches, including all necessary hardware and software to perform the tests in conformance with the EMVCo recommendations. The main features of our EMV L1 test solutions are :
  • Test solutions based on the real EMVCo test specifications
  • Solutions validated by EMVCo
  • Fully automated test operation
  • Usage of the EMV reference components (reference PICC, reference PCD, CMR)
  • Automated generation of test reports
  • Solutions widely used at EMVCo laboratories, for debug and type approval
  • Availability of EMV L1 Contactless Mobile analog test cases
The test cases are implementing with a 100% accuracy the requirements of the 'EMV L1 PICC Analog test bench and test cases' document, in 3.0 and previous versions.
